Маршрутизация в сетях с коммутацией пакетов, задержки при передаче

Страницы работы

Содержание работы

  2. Маршрутизация в сетях с коммутацией пакетов.                                   Исследование процессов формирования задержек                                    при пересылке по сети

Цель работы: Оценить влияние размера пакета пересылаемого файла на общее время пересылки файла по сети с коммутацией пакетов.

Краткая теоретическая справка. Любая сеть может быть представлена как совокупность узлов (оконечных и транзитных) и каналов. При рассмотрении IP-сети (сетевой уровень) в качестве узлов обычно выступают маршрутизаторы. На каждом маршрутизаторе происходит обработка IP-пакета (датаграммы), заключающаяся в анализе IP-заголовка: проверке контрольной суммы заголовка, обработке поля TTL, анализе IP-адреса и т.д. Поле данных не обрабатывается, эта функция возложена на протоколы транспортного уровня. Основной особенностью сети с коммутацией пакетов в датаграммном режиме является то, что каждый пакет обрабатывается отдельно.

Соответственно, для расчета времени пребывания пакета в сети можно воспользоваться соотношением:

,

Подпись:  где i – количество узлов в сети, j – количество каналов, - время пребывания пакета в i-том узле, - время пересылки по j-тому каналу.

Маршрутизатор можно представить как буфер и обслуживающий прибор, в котором производится анализ IP-заголовка (рис. 2.1.). Пакеты, поступающие на узел, сначала задерживаются в буфере на время Tбуф = N×Tобр,а затем поступают непосредственно на обработку. Таким образом, время нахождения пакета в узле можно представить как:

Tу = Tбуф+ Tобр = Tобр (N + 1),

где N – длина очереди в буфере, Tобр – время обработки пакета в узле.

При прохождении по сети пакет на разных узлах задерживается на разное время в зависимости от размера очереди и быстродействия мар­шрутизатора.

Похожие материалы

Информация о работе